新闻中心
指纹知识
 
指纹识别技术的基本原理及系统问题
 

指纹识别技术的基本原理

  指纹其实是比较复杂的。与人工处理不同,许多生物识别技术公司并不直接存储指纹的图象。多年来在各个公司及其研究机构产生了许多数字化的算法(美国有关法律认为,指纹图象属于个人隐私,因此不能直接存储指纹图象)。但指纹识别算法最终都归结为在指纹图象上找到并比对指纹的特征。 指纹的特征 我们定义了指纹的两类特征来进行指纹的验证:总体特征和局部特征。总体特征是指那些用人眼直接就可以观察到的特征,包括:

基本纹路图案 环型(loop, 弓型(arch, 螺旋型(whorl)。其他的指纹图案都基于这三种基本图案。仅仅依靠图案类型来分辨指纹是远远不够的,这只是一个粗略的分类,但通过分类使得在大数据库中搜寻指纹更为方便。

模式区(Pattern Area 模式区是指纹上包括了总体特征的区域,即从模式区就能够分辨出指纹是属于那一种类型的。有的指纹识别算法只使用模式区的数据。 Aetex 指纹识别算法使用了所取得的完整指纹而不仅仅是模式区进行分析和识别。

核心点(Core Point 核心点位于指纹纹路的渐进中心,它用于读取指纹和比对指纹时的参考点。

三角点(Delta 三角点位于从核心点开始的第一个分叉点或者断点、或者两条纹路会聚处、孤立点、折转处,或者指向这些奇异点。三角点提供了指纹纹路的计数和跟踪的开始之处。

式样线(Type Lines 式样线是在指包围模式区的纹路线开始平行的地方所出现的交叉纹路,式样线通常很短就中断了,但它的外侧线开始连续延伸。

纹数(Ridge Count 指模式区内指纹纹路的数量。在计算指纹的纹数时,一般先在连接核心点和三角点,这条连线与指纹纹路相交的数量即可认为是指纹的纹数。

 

局部特征 局部特征是指指纹上的节点。两枚指纹经常会具有相同的总体特征,但它们的局部特征棗节点,却不可能完全相同

  节点(Minutia Points 指纹纹路并不是连续的,平滑笔直的,而是经常出现中断、分叉或打折。这些断点、分叉点和转折点就称为摻诘銛。就是这些节点提供了指纹唯一性的确认信息。 指纹上的节点有四种不同特性: 1. 分类 - 节点有以下几种类型,最典型的是终结点和分叉点

A. 终结点(Ending -- 一条纹路在此终结。 B. 分叉点(Bifurcation -- 一条纹路在此分开成为两条或更多的纹路。 C. 分歧点(Ridge Divergence -- 两条平行的纹路在此分开。 D. 孤立点(Dot or Island -- 一条特别短的纹路,E. 以至于成为一点 F. 环点(Enclosure -- 一条纹路分开成为两条之后,G. 立即有合并成为一条,H. 这样形成的一个小环称为环点 I. 短纹(Short Ridge -- 一端较短但不J. 至于成为一点的纹路,K. 2. 方向(Orientation -- 节点可以朝着一定的方向。 3. 曲率(Curvature -- 描述纹路方向改变的速度。 4. 位置(Position -- 节点的位置通过(x,y)坐标来描述,可以是绝对的,也可以是相对于三角点或特征点的。

5. 系统问题(system issues

  有效的指纹辨识系统不仅仅依赖于辨识算法,还有其他的一些重要因素,这里称之为撓低澄侍鈹。包括注册和辨识过程,速度和工作学、用户信息的反馈、排斥欺骗和安全考虑。

  为了得到较好的识别率,重要的是在注册时尽量获得最好的指纹图象,这是因为注册一般只进行一次,而以后的辨识是经常的。一个较好的指纹识别系统应要求用户的指纹在登记指纹时多次获取指纹,然后,把最好的指纹或每次获得的指纹的综合的结果作为注册的指纹。

  又一个方法可以作为指纹系统设计时的考虑,即我们可以多次取像直到得到一个确定的匹配,但这个过程在降低了拒判率的同时,提高了误判率。辨识不仅仅只用一个手指的指纹,可以用两个或更多的手指的指纹,这样可以增强识别率,当然这样一来会浪费用户的许多时间。

  系统的工作学是很重要的。例如:在个人识别系统中,人们愿意等待时间的极限,这个极限时间根据特定的应用而不同,依赖于在处理的过程中人们正在做什么。例如:刷卡或输入ID号的过程,从0.5-1.5秒被认为是可接受的时间;另外,拒判而重复次数不应超过3次。

  验证和辨识的过程、取像设备的设计拒判率和误判率关系的设定,为了尽可能的获得高质量的指纹图象而提示用户手指该怎样放置,正确的反馈信息是非常有用的。如撌种阜诺锰邤,撌种赴吹貌还恢財等。

  在指纹识别系统中,反欺骗的措施用来阻止人造指纹死指纹和残留指纹。残留指纹是由于皮肤油或其他原因残留在传感器上。传感器应建立反欺对策,使得有能力识别真实的皮肤温度、阻力或电容。

  既然指纹识别系统是为安全而考虑的,例如,节点模板数据库必须是安全的,以防止一个冒名顶替的人将自己的指纹存进数据库而成为合法的用户。指纹匹配的结果是"YES""NO",以此获得访问权。如果有人简单地绕过指纹匹配而能去直接发送一个"YES",那么系统就是不安全的。这个问题的解决是确保主机接收的识别结果是来自真正的合法用户,如通过数字信号发送给主机。

总之,在一个完整的指纹识别应用系统中有许多问题值得考虑,解决好这些问题有助于成功地建立有效的系统,相反,则有可能会使得高明的技术被束之高阁,甚至导致应用系统最后的失败。

 



 所属分类:指纹知识                

返回

返回首页 | 联系方式 | 网站地图 | 友情链接 | 登陆邮局 管理登陆
青岛文达通科技发展有限公司 地址:青岛经济技术开发区黄河东路127号
邮件:wdt@windaka.com / hhp@windaka.com
Copyright 2006 windaka.com All rights reserved.
鲁ICP备06020311号